Review, synopsis and summary of the dystopian novel caesar’s column. Ignatius donnelly’s novel caesar’s column is a science fiction / dystopian novel and became published in 1890. In this story, a man arrives from a rural environment to join the brutal city life. He experiences city life’s corruptions firsthand and its destructions.

Published in 1890, caesar's column is an account of a trip to new york city in 1988 by a visitor from the swiss colony of uganda. The great metropolis dazzles with its futuristic technology, but its ostentatious wealth and luxury mask the brutal repression of the laboring classes by their rich bosses.

Caesar’s column by ignatius donnelly (usa, 1891) this prescient dystopia, subtitled a story of the twentieth century, depicts a future new york in the year 1988, where a ruthless financial oligarchy rules over an abject and downtrodden working class.

Ignatius donnelly's caesar's column (1890) and jack london's the iron heel (1907) reverse the utopian dream of ideal society by creating repressive totalitarian oligarchies determined to hold power at any cost.
